What is 'Uses and Gratifications' theory?
Answer:
An approach to understanding why and how people actively seek out specific media to satisfy specific needs
Uses and Gratifications theory is an audience-centered approach that focuses on what people do with media, as opposed to what media does to people.

What is 'Muckraking'?
Answer:
Reform-minded journalists in the Progressive Era who exposed established institutions and leaders as corrupt
Muckrakers were a group of American writers and journalists who exposed corruption in politics and business in the early 20th century.

What is the 'Spiral of Silence' theory?
Answer:
People stay silent when they feel their views are in the minority
The Spiral of Silence theory posits that individuals have a fear of isolation, which results in remaining silent instead of voicing opinions they perceive to be in the minority.

What is a 'Pseudo-event'?
Answer:
An event arranged or accomplished primarily for the media coverage it will generate
A pseudo-event is an event or activity conducted for the purpose of media publicity. It includes press conferences and photo ops.
